Very minimal console only puppy- for netbooting

#1 Post by Laffo »

I have been trying to use Puppy on a compaq Evo t20. I hacked Grub onto the firmware file and loaded it and it now boots over the network to a kernel and initrd file i specify.
I have been trying to use unleased to create a very minimal puppy with nothing but SSH, but as yet it doesnt work. (complains about modules when booting...)
Has anyone got a chosenpkgs.txt that has only the core files?

My current chosenpkgs.txt is:

0rootfs_skeleton-1.0.3 autologin-1 bash-3.0 bbc_provided-2003 bcrypt-1.1 bubbles-1.0.2a busybox-0.60.5 bzip2-1.0.0 coreutils-5.0 cramfs-1.1 date-5.0 db1-1.85 dhcpcd-1.3.22 didiwiki-0.5 diffutils-2.8.4 disktype-8 dosfstools-2.9 e2fsprogs-1.34-k2.4 e2fsprogs-1.36 find-4.1.20 gawk-3.1.2 gcc-3.3.1 gettext-0.11.5 glibc-2.3.2 grep-2.5.1 gzip-1.3.3 hdparm-5.3 ifplugd-0.18+0.25 kbd-1.08 ldd-2.3.2 libdaemon-0.6 libexif-9.1.2 libexpat-0.4.0 libghttp-1.0.9 libhardware-0.7.4 libieee1284-0.2.8 libopenssl-0.9.7 libpcre-0.0.1 libstdc++-5.0.5 libusb-0.1 libxml2-2.5.11 libz-1.1.4 libzvt-2.3.0 memtester-2.93.1 module_init_tools-3.1 modutils-2.4.25-k2.4 mp-3.3.7 mtools-3.9.8 ncurses-5.3 net_tools-1.60 nullhttpd-0.5.1 openssh-3.6p1 pciutils-2.1.11 popt-1.7 pptp_linux-1.3.1 sed-4.0.7 shutdown-1 squashfs-2.1r2 stat-5.0 tar-1.13.25 test-1 unionfs-1.0.11 unzip-5.50 util_linux-2.12 wget-1.8.2 zip-2.3

Also is it possible to make openssh run at startup?

thanks!

Re: Very minimal console only puppy

#2 Post by BarryK »

Laffo wrote: 0rootfs_skeleton-1.0.3 autologin-1 bash-3.0 bbc_provided-2003 bcrypt-1.1 bubbles-1.0.2a busybox-0.60.5 bzip2-1.0.0 coreutils-5.0 cramfs-1.1 date-5.0 db1-1.85 dhcpcd-1.3.22 didiwiki-0.5 diffutils-2.8.4 disktype-8 dosfstools-2.9 e2fsprogs-1.34-k2.4 e2fsprogs-1.36 find-4.1.20 gawk-3.1.2 gcc-3.3.1 gettext-0.11.5 glibc-2.3.2 grep-2.5.1 gzip-1.3.3 hdparm-5.3 ifplugd-0.18+0.25 kbd-1.08 ldd-2.3.2 libdaemon-0.6 libexif-9.1.2 libexpat-0.4.0 libghttp-1.0.9 libhardware-0.7.4 libieee1284-0.2.8 libopenssl-0.9.7 libpcre-0.0.1 libstdc++-5.0.5 libusb-0.1 libxml2-2.5.11 libz-1.1.4 libzvt-2.3.0 memtester-2.93.1 module_init_tools-3.1 modutils-2.4.25-k2.4 mp-3.3.7 mtools-3.9.8 ncurses-5.3 net_tools-1.60 nullhttpd-0.5.1 openssh-3.6p1 pciutils-2.1.11 popt-1.7 pptp_linux-1.3.1 sed-4.0.7 shutdown-1 squashfs-2.1r2 stat-5.0 tar-1.13.25 test-1 unionfs-1.0.11 unzip-5.50 util_linux-2.12 wget-1.8.2 zip-2.3
bubbles is a tcl/tk app i think.
e2fsprogs-1.36 should not be there as have v1.34 for k2.4.
module_init_tools-3.1 should not be there, as have modutils for k2.4.
shutdown-1 is not needed.
